Sampled on draft at Hugo's this beer poured a copper color with a large foamy orange-white head that left very good lacing. The aroma was earthy, piney and citric. The flavor was bitter, tart and citric with notes of cactus, pine and pepper. Medium length finish. Moderately full bodied and smooth.

Sample at the Columbus taproom during the "4 Year Anniversary Party" on 06/30/2018. Hazy dark golden color with a medium thick frothy white head that dissipates gradually to an outer ring. Sticky strings of lace. Aroma of herbal hops, pineapple and malt. Light to medium body with flavors of floral hops, citrus fruits and biscuit malt. The finish is mildly bitter with a citrusy hop aftertaste. Decent overall.

12 ounce can into tulip glass; no can dating, but is a recent release. Pours moderately hazy deep golden orange/amber color with a 1-2 finger dense and fluffy off white head with great retention, that reduces to a small cap that lingers. Nice spotty soapy lacing clings on the glass, with a fair amount of streaming carbonation retaining the cap. Slightly increasing dryness from lingering bitterness. Medium carbonation and medium-plus body; with a very smooth, creamy/silky/bready, and slightly sticky mouthfeel that is fantastic. No warming alcohol for 6.2%. Overall this is a delicious NEIPA! All around nice complexity, robustness, and balance of citrus/fruity/tropical hops, fruity yeast, and bready malt flavors; extremely smooth and pretty refreshing to drink with the very minimal bitter/drying finish. Perfectly soft feel. El Dorado, Citra, Centennial hops. Extremely juicy hops and Kviek yeast; perfectly balanced wheat/oat/malts, not overly sweet. A very enjoyable offering, and spot on style example.
